Ashley Lester is an appointed member of NAACP National Youth Works Committee. She has spent most of her life as a community developer advocating for youth justice. She joined NAACP while attending Columbus State University. She was elected to the National Youth Works Committee in 2015 and has served on many sub-committees including Advocacy and Policy, Awards, and Memberships. She has also served as Georgia State Conference Youth & College secretary. As Region 5 Youth Representative, she continues to help build membership and develop action plans for the organization. She hopes to develop a financial literacy plan to teach youth council and college chapters creative ways to fundraise. Ashley's goal is to do her part to contribute to the civil rights efforts of the NAACP.
